Output 02b9359833f55d068505989d9ba37ee20869076900f5548a63e80a00f3bc195c:12

value
3875339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bf2b44448cd1cf55c5bab43f2aaf3f269cb3f76 OP_EQUAL
address
3LHPqsD6qAFBoYusMe4uA5txpbp2XcG2xE
transaction
02b9359833f55d068505989d9ba37ee20869076900f5548a63e80a00f3bc195c
confirmations
318731
spent
true